Hey — welcome aboard! The Gristmill metrics sidecar stopped shipping stats last night because its creds expired. Nothing's broken in the collectors themselves, so just swap the credential in the sidecar's env config and restart it. Use the fresh key for the Gristmill ingest service, pasted right below.

app token of fajop-fahif = qvz4-AnML

**Ticket: tailcat CLI defaults out of sync**

Heads up for review: our tailcat log-tailing CLI shipped with different buffer and retention settings than what ops actually runs on the Brennik hosts. The drift is causing truncated tails in incident channels. My patch pins the config in-repo. Please check it matches the agreed values below.

deployment values, kadug-fawip:
[fenath]
port = 9200
region = north-3
host = fenath.lumicworks.corp
timeout_ms = 250
retries = 7

☐ Studio orientation — take the new starter to the Pinefold training studio (Level 3, past the kitchenette). Show them the booking sheet, the camera cart, and where to return lapel mics. Studio door stays locked between sessions. They'll need the keypad code below to get in.

door code, tagug-yafof: bdg-OSVVCL-72724422

## Changelog — MergeKit 4.2

Default matching behavior for customer record deduplication has changed. Fuzzy name matching is now enabled by default, and the similarity threshold was raised from 0.82 to 0.90 to reduce false merges reported by the Veldron account team. Phonetic matching remains opt-in. Existing deployments that pinned the old defaults are unaffected. The current shipped defaults are as follows.

config for kajeg-kahog:
WENIX_LOG_LEVEL=debug
WENIX_METRICS_HOST=metrics.wenix.qirvansys.corp
WENIX_POOL_SIZE=4

Leadership Review Briefing — Capacity Decision

Branch managers: the Oakmere plant is approaching its practical ceiling, running near full utilization for three consecutive quarters. Options on the table are a second shift at Oakmere, expansion at the Dunholt site, or outsourcing overflow to a contract packer. Capital and lead-time tradeoffs are summarized in the appendix. Leadership will decide at the next review cycle. The rationale behind the preferred option follows in the note below.

management briefing: The finance team signed off on a budget of $279.9 million for Project Oliiel.